In a world that often measures worth by appearance, it is easy to forget that true value lies not in how one looks, but in what one contributes. The surface may catch the eye, but usefulness is what sustains trust, relationships, and progress.

Beyond Appearances

Looks fade, trends change, and beauty is subjective. What one culture praises as attractive, another may barely notice. Utility, however, is universal. A tool, a skill, or an action that makes life easier or better holds value regardless of the face or form behind it. This principle applies to people as much as it does to objects.

The Power of Contribution

When you bring usefulness into the lives of others, your worth is undeniable. A dependable friend, a creative thinker, a skilled worker, or a compassionate listener is far more impactful than someone admired only for appearance. Reliability, knowledge, and problem-solving create bonds and opportunities that outer image alone cannot sustain.

Inner Strength as Value

Usefulness is not limited to practical skills. Emotional resilience, encouragement, and the ability to comfort or inspire also define a person’s true contribution. Someone who can offer calm during chaos or kindness during hardship becomes invaluable. Their presence matters more than any outward impression.

The Lasting Impression

Looks can attract attention, but usefulness earns respect. When others recall you, they will remember what you did for them, how you made them feel, and the ways you improved a situation. That is the kind of legacy that endures long after appearances fade from memory.

Conclusion

It doesn’t matter what you look like, only that you are useful. The world thrives not on surface impressions, but on the actions that bring meaning, stability, and growth. Strive to cultivate skills, empathy, and reliability, because usefulness builds a foundation of value that appearance alone can never achieve.
